What Areas Are Covered by the Neuromodulation Unit?
Neuromodulation methods can be used for various purposes across different clinical fields. In our unit, these methods are addressed within a broad framework encompassing psychiatric, neurological, and cognitive processes.
Psychiatric Fields
Following an expert evaluation, neuromodulation methods are used for:
- Depression
- Anxiety disorders
- Obsessive-compulsive symptoms
- Trauma and stress-related conditions
- Mood swings
- Sleep-related psychiatric problems
can be considered among supportive treatment options in these areas.
In the Cognitive and Neuropsychiatric Fields
Neuromodulation in processes related to the brain’s cognitive functions;
- Forgetfulness and memory problems
- Difficulties with attention and concentration
- Learning difficulties
- Mental slowing and reduced cognitive performance
- Mild cognitive impairments
can be addressed in such cases, provided there is clinical appropriateness.
In the Field of Neurology
Neuromodulation and neurophysiological methods applied in the unit;
- Movement disorders
- Certain clinical conditions associated with epilepsy
- Neuromuscular transmission disorders
- Parkinson’s disease and similar neurological conditions
can be used for diagnostic and supportive purposes.
For Functional and Neurophysiological Assessment
Some applications are used not for direct treatment but for diagnosis, monitoring, and planning:
- Evaluation of muscle and nerve communication
- Analysis of brain waves
- Objective monitoring of response to treatment
In this context, EMG, QEEG, and similar methods play an important role.
Neuromodulation Methods Used in Our Unit
Assessment of Brain Functions
- Topographic Brain Mapping (QEEG/TBM)
By analyzing brain waves, individual brain function is assessed, and this information guides treatment planning. - Electromyography (EMG)
A neurological diagnostic method used to evaluate muscle and nerve conduction.
Magnetic and Electrical Brain Stimulation Methods
- Personalized TMS (Transcranial Magnetic Stimulation)
- Deep TMS (Deep Transcranial Magnetic Stimulation)
- Theta Burst Stimulation (TBS)
- tDCS and CES Stimulation Therapies
- ECT Under Anesthesia
These methods are used to support psychiatric and neuropsychiatric processes by targeting specific regions of the brain.
Other Neuromodulation and Adjuvant Methods
- Transcranial Pulse Stimulation (TPS)
- Transcutaneous Vagus Nerve Stimulation (tVNS)
- Transcranial Brain Photobiomodulation (t-FNS)
- Neurobiofeedback (NBF)
- The Tomatis Method
These applications can be used to support stress management, cognitive support, learning, emotional balance, and mindfulness processes.
Advanced and Surgical Approaches
- Functional Neurosurgery (Brain Pacemaker)
This is an advanced approach applied following expert evaluation in certain neurological and psychiatric conditions that do not respond to medication. - Neuronavigation-Assisted Procedures
Enables more precise and safer procedures in targeted areas of the brain.
